✦ Synopsis


From Brazilian Phoebe oil (essential oil of Phoebe porosa Mez. syn. Oreodaphne porosa Mez.) over 100 constituents could be identified by 'H-NMR spectra and GC-MS. The main constituents are carquejyl acetate (24,2.1 YO), the sesquiterpenes a-copaene (29,5.6%), y-(56,3.5%), and 6-cadinene (59,3.1 YO), cremoligenol(88, 8.4%), P-eudesmol (95, 8.4%), valerianol (97, -5%), a-bisabolol (102, 3.6%) and P-bisabolol (100, 2.9%). The structures of epi-sesquithujene (31) and of some trace constituents, oreodaphnenol (50, a 6,8-cycloguaian-4-ol) as well as the rare trans-a-bergamot-2-en-IO-one (69) and a new sesquiterpene ketone, porosadienone (99, an 6(7+8)-abeo-eudesmadienone), could be confirmed by spectral data.
